#7295a2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7295a2 is composed of 44.7% red, 58.4%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.6% cyan, 8%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 196.3 degrees, a saturation of 20.5% and a lightness of 54.1%. #7295a2 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ffff with #002b45.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#7295a2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f4f7f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7295a2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848d90 is the less saturated color, while #18befc is the most saturated one.
